Career path

Career Role Description
Compensation & Benefits Manager (UK) Lead the design, implementation, and administration of comprehensive compensation and benefits strategies, ensuring competitive pay and benefits packages while adhering to UK employment law. Focus on reward strategy and total rewards.
Senior Compensation Analyst (London) Conduct in-depth compensation analyses, including salary surveys and benchmarking, to inform strategic compensation decisions. Develop strong relationships with stakeholders. Expert in UK pay equity.
Benefits Specialist (UK-wide) Manage and administer employee benefits programs, including health insurance, retirement plans, and other welfare benefits, ensuring compliance with UK regulations. Excellent benefits administration skills needed.
Payroll & Compensation Specialist Process payroll accurately and timely, while collaborating with compensation professionals to ensure seamless integration of pay and benefits data. Experience with UK payroll systems essential.
